Re: [STLinux Kernel] [PATCH 1/1] i2c: i2c-st: Rename clock reference to something that exists

From: Lee Jones
Date: Wed Jan 21 2015 - 10:27:29 EST


On Thu, 28 Aug 2014, Maxime Coquelin wrote:
> On 08/28/2014 04:02 PM, Lee Jones wrote:
> >CLK_S_ICN_REG_0 hasn't existed for a while now. This was renamed
> >over a few commits, then finally removed in commit 5aa02b9 (ARM:
> >STi: DT: STiH415: Remove unused CLK_S_ICN_REG_0 fixed clock).
